Regulation and Licensing: The Invisible Dealer
Unlike the straightforward rules at a blackjack table, the regulatory environment for Australian online casinos is a maze. The Interactive Gambling Act (IGA) of 2001 casts a long shadow, prohibiting certain types of online gambling services from operating within Australia. However, many offshore operators still cater to Australian players, often under licenses from jurisdictions like Malta, Gibraltar, or Curacao.
Understanding where a casino is licensed is not just a formality—it’s the difference between playing in a fair game or getting hustled. A license from a reputable authority usually means the games are audited, payouts are fair, and your personal data isn’t sold to the highest bidder.
Key Licensing Jurisdictions for Australian Players
- Malta Gaming Authority (MGA)
- Gibraltar Regulatory Authority
- Curacao eGaming
- Isle of Man Gambling Supervision Commission

Payment Methods: The Lifeblood of Online Gambling
Depositing and withdrawing funds can feel like a game of its own. Australian players often face restrictions on certain payment methods, especially credit cards, due to regulatory crackdowns. E-wallets, bank transfers, and prepaid cards have become the go-to options for many.
Interestingly, the rise of cryptocurrencies has added a new twist to the tale. Some casinos now accept Bitcoin and other digital coins, promising faster withdrawals and a degree of anonymity that traditional methods can’t match. However, the volatility of crypto might make your winnings feel like riding a rollercoaster designed by a madman.
Popular Payment Options for Australian Players
- POLi Payments
- Bank Transfers
- PayPal (limited availability)
-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ies
- Prepaid cards (e.g., Neosurf)
Responsible Gambling: Knowing When to Fold
It’s tempting to chase that elusive jackpot like a dog after a bone, but the reality is often less glamorous. Responsible gambling tools are essential to keep the fun from turning sour. Many online casinos offer self-exclusion options, deposit limits, and reality checks to help players maintain control.
Ironically, the very platforms that thrive on your losses also provide these safeguards. It’s a bit like the fox guarding the henhouse, but at least the tools exist. Players who treat gambling as entertainment rather than a money-making scheme tend to fare better in the long run.
Common Responsible Gambling Features
- Self-exclusion periods
- Deposit and loss limits
- Session time reminders
- Access to support organizations
